Medusa’s Disco has been rocking together since June of 2012. In the early days, the band was known as “SEEDS” and played only acoustic sets. As time went on, Wynton, Alex, and Hunter decided to try plugging in and found that the electric sound was a greater canvas to paint their musical tones. Tyler joined the band as a bassist in August of 2012 and the band started writing music for their first album and playing shows in the central PA area. The band then released “Questioned By A Ghost” at The Chameleon Club in December of 2013.

Questioned By A ghost got several great reviews and helped gain them a lot of exposure in the tristate area. In the spring of 2014, SEEDS had to change their name due to legal reasons and settled on “Medusa’s Disco”. To solidify this name change with fans, “Medusa’s Disco” released a music video for “Box Of Animals” and later in the summer a live album; Max J Variety Show. The band kept playing a large number of shows, many of which were in the surrounding states of PA.

In October of 2014, “Medusa’s Disco” went back into the studio to record their second album; Forked Tongue Fables. The album was released on Jan 2nd 2015 to a rambunctious audience.
